Are you one of those dancers who tries to find something to learn in everything you do? If you are not I would like you to consider trying it this week. At last week’s Night Club Two-Step Lesson I caught a couple of eye rolls as I started out with the basics. Some teachers get upset when their students have this kind of attitude toward basics but if I am going to practice what I preach there must be a lesson to be learned from these fine folks…right?

If I do say so my self, I taught some pretty cutting edge technique during the first 15 minutes of class. My friends the “eye rollers,” who thought these basics where beneath them didn’t realize, until it was too late, what they were missing. My take away from this experience is less about the obvious part about how basics are vital and you can’t process as a dancer without them. Its that my mind, heart, and body must always be open to trusting the direction my coaches choose to take. 

As a coach I was both trying to catch the newbies up and give my more advanced students something to practice during the lesson. Of the more advanced dancers only half took advantage of the basics portion of the lesson. I heard from almost all of that half how this lesson opened their eyes to this more advanced Night Club Two-Step technique. Of course I want the best for all of my students and every dancer I come in contact with but I can’t force anyone to learn…What I can do is choose to open my mind, heart, and body to what basics have to offer and I hope you try the same!

Tessa Is back at Longfellow’s this Saturday night. A champion professional Ballroom and competitive West Coast Swing dancer, Tessa Antolini has been sharing her passion for partnered dancing with students across the United States since 2009. Formerly a nationally-acclaimed theater, film and television actress, with degrees from conservatories in Boston, London, and Los Angeles, Tessa began studying dance and music at the age of 2. She is known for bringing a sense of humor and a deep interest in the physics of dance to her teaching. She is passionate about giving the “average Jane & Joe” the opportunity to learn to move to music! Tessa opened Forte Dance in June 2014 and is thrilled to bring her expertise in West Coast Swing, Social, and American Smooth & Rhythm to dancers in the greater Boston area. How much time did you put into your dancing this week? There was a time when I just couldn’t leave a social dancing event feeling anything but disappointment. I, like so many others, only practiced during class and on the social dance floor. 90% of my dancing was done with a partner making it virtually impossible to get any better. Every ounce of competence in West Coast Swing was completely conscious meaning I was aware of every step to every beat on every lead. At no point was my spirit allowed to express my self…I couldn’t dance to the music because I could’t get past all of the things I had to think about before they happened. 

It wasn’t until I began practicing solo that I began to lock my technique deep into my body. I went from being conscious of everything to thinking about nothing. The steps began happening on their own and began to tell the story of the song that was playing. My competence in the dance became unconscious and I was able to go beyond the technique and let myself self drift where the music took me. The better my technique got solo the longer and more fulfilling my drift was so that I get satisfaction from almost every dance I have!

Take some time every day to practice your dancing. It take 5 minutes a day to make yourself a better partner and unconsciously competent dancer. See you Sunday Night for something pretty exciting!

This Weekend is Swingin’ New England and Tessa Antolini has convinced me to come out of retirement and compete with her Friday night at 10:30. Its a “Strictly Swing” competition so we know who our partner is going to be (each other) but the music is up to the DJ. This has the potential to be interesting, entertaining, or a complete disaster (only in my convoluted thought process). If the DJ decides to challenge the group by playing brand new swing or blues music that non of us have heard before the competition will be interesting for me. If he/she plays a swing or blues song that we all know the entertainment factor will rise significantly for the audience. The disaster will happen if the DJ decides to play music that is not swingable like this song that was played at Summer Hummer…It will probably only be a disaster for me because I am looking forward to dancing like I did last weekend, but if it does happen it could trigger a revival of swing music in this dance which is much needed!
